The petitioner alleges illegal and unauthorized construction at the behest of the respondent no. 8. Affidavit-of-service filed in Court today implies that the writ petition could not be served upon the aforesaid respondent.

The petitioner submits that objection filed against such unauthorised construction is yet to be disposed of.

Learned advocate representing the Rajpur Sonarpur Municipality submits, upon instruction that, the Municipality failed to identify the property where the unauthorised construction is alleged to be made.

It has been submitted that if the petitioner submits his tax bill, then it will be possible for the Municipality to identify the premises where the alleged illegal construction is being made.

In view of the above, the instant writ petition is disposed of by directing the petitioner to submit his tax bill before the Municipality along with the objections raised against the unauthorised construction being made.

As it appears that the representation of the petitioner objecting to the illegal and unauthorized construction is pending consideration at the end of the respondent authorities, no useful purpose will be served by keeping the writ petition pending.

The writ petition is accordingly disposed of by directing the respondent no. 6, the Board of Councilor, Rajpur Sonarpur Municipality to consider and dispose of the representation made by the petitioner strictly in accordance with law, after giving an opportunity of hearing to all the necessary parties including the petitioner within a period of three months from the date of communication of a copy of this order. The said respondent shall pass a reasoned order and communicate the same to all the necessary parties including the petitioner immediately thereafter. A spot inspection shall be conducted to ascertain the nature and extent of unauthorized construction. In the event the aforesaid respondent is of the considered opinion that the construction has been made either in violation of the plan sanctioned or devoid the sanction plan, then necessary steps shall be

taken to deal with such unauthorized construction, in accordance with law.

The aforesaid respondent shall restrict the consideration of the representation with regard to unauthorized construction only and not enter into or decide any private dispute of the parties regarding right, title and interest in respect of the aforesaid land. It is made clear that this Court has not entered into the merits of the claim made by the petitioner and all points are left open to be decided by the aforesaid respondent at the time of consideration of the representation of the petitioner.

The petitioner is directed to forward a copy of the representation dated 30th August, 2023 to the aforesaid respondent at the time of communicating the order of the Court.

Report filed by Inspector-in-Charge, Sonarpur Police Station dated 21.09.2023 be kept with the records.

The writ petition stands disposed of.
